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Dullingham to Morden South start from £28.40 one way, or £28.50 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Dullingham to Morden South are available for £43.10 one way, or £65.00 return

Dullingham Train Station, while modest, serves its passengers with several critical amenities. For those looking to purchase tickets on site, there's no traditional ticket office but fret not—ticket machines are present for collecting tickets bought online. These machines are accessible to everyone, ensuring a smooth pre-journey experience. While waiting for your train, you can find seating areas to relax, although you won't find a waiting room or any lounges here. CCTVs are installed for security, keeping you safe during your visit.

Facilities and Accessibility at Dullingham

For anyone needing a bit of help on the go, Dullingham has customer help points on the platform, ready to provide you with the necessary information. While there's no on-site staff available for assistance, the helpline offers assistance bookings for those who require them. Be sure to plan and schedule your assistance request up to two hours before your journey.

Accessibility is an important focus. The station offers partial step-free access, with clear paths leading to both platforms from Station Road. However, do note that due to platform constraints, boarding ramps are not provided, which might pose challenges for those with mobility issues. The station is classified as a category B2, which is something to bear in mind when planning your travel.

Onward Journeys and Transport Links

Should you require onward travel from Dullingham, options are available even if somewhat limited. Rail replacement bus services are accessible, but if you need an accessible transport service, alternative stations such as Newmarket or Cambridge come recommended. Unfortunately, there are no local taxi services available at the station, so pre-arranging any taxi requirements would be wise.

If cycling is your preferred mode of transport, Dullingham station caters to cyclists too. With two cycle shelters offering a total of 28 wheel racks, you can securely store your bike while you catch the train. This makes it convenient for those commuting a short distance to the station by bike.

Features and Facilities at Morden South

Although Morden South does not have a ticket office, passengers can easily obtain tickets through the available ticket machines. These are user-friendly and accommodate Disabled Persons Railcard discounts, ensuring that purchasing tickets remains an accessible experience. For tech-savvy travelers, smartcard validators are also present, helping to streamline your journey.

There's a notable lack of facilities such as toilets, baby changing areas, and shops at the station. However, it does provide a seating area and a CCTV-secured bicycle stand for those who cycle to the station. Assistance for travelers who require extra help isn't absent; support can be arranged through the help points located on the platforms or by pre-booking assisted travel.

Accessibility and Support

It's important to note that Morden South lacks step-free access, categorizing it as a Category C station. This could pose challenges for travelers with mobility issues. Despite this, the station has a dedicated Assistance Meeting Point by the entrance for those needing help. Be it needing guidance or requiring aid to board a train, the station's assistance facilities are always ready to serve when prearranged.
